In the judgment dated and delivered 13th March, 2006, in the High Court Civil Case No. 617 of 1995, the superior court dismissed the suit filed by the respondent/appellant, Nishith Yogendra Patel the legal representative of the deceased plaintiff Yogendra Purshottam Patel against Pascale Mireille Baksh (nee Patel) and Nilesh Prahladbhai Patel, the 1st application/respondent and 2nd applicant/respondent respectively in this application before us and allowed the counter-claims by the applicants/respondents with costs. The respondent/appellant felt aggrieved by that decision and filed Civil Appeal No.189 of 2007 against that decision in this Court on 28th August 2007. Upon being served with the record of that appeal, the applicants/respondents through their advocates, Hamilton Harrison and Mathews, brought this Notice of Motion before us dated 28th September 2007, premised upon rule 80 of the Court of Appeal Rules in which they sought orders that:
